Writing books faster?

So my sim wants to be a writer but I feel like writing books takes soooooo long. I was curious if I up the skill faster thing in mccc will that help writing books be faster or does that just build the skill faster?

7 Replies

  • @wylmite1986 If you don't mind mods there's one by c821118 called "faster writing 1.90". I've used it & it works great; was just updated near end of aug. You can find it on Mod the Sims.
  • I also use a mod from MTS, but the one I use is Quickwrite by Mikya. It has three different speeds to choose from. As an added bonus each zip file also includes Quicksongs in the same chosen speed, in case you want that as well. I have the middle speed, supersim, and I love it. My author can knock a book out in no time. Which is perfect since not only does it take forever, but she has to work on the book start to finish in one go. If she stops before she finishes when I click resume writing she has to do the work all over again.

    The only file that needs Vampires is 'Mikya_quicksongs PipeOrgan', and you can just toss that one in the recycle bin since you don't have a pipe organ. I can't remember Erik using the DJ booth, so the only song file you should need is 'Mikya_quicksongs base'. If I'm wrong and he does use the DJ booth then you can add 'Mikya_quicksongs DJ' also. The mod might not play nice with Road To Fame but otherwise I would think you should be safe.
